Wie verwende ich Arrays in PHP?

WBOY
Freigeben: 2023-06-02 17:32:02
Original
1239 Leute haben es durchsucht

PHP ist eine sehr beliebte Open-Source-Programmiersprache, die leistungsstarke Array-Funktionen bietet. Ein Array ist eine praktische Datenstruktur, die zum Speichern und Verwalten einer Gruppe zusammengehöriger Daten verwendet werden kann. In PHP können Arrays verschiedene Datentypen enthalten, beispielsweise Zeichenfolgen, Ganzzahlen, Gleitkommazahlen und Objekte. In diesem Artikel besprechen wir die Verwendung von Arrays in PHP.

  1. Erstellen von Arrays

In PHP können Sie Arrays auf zwei Arten erstellen. Die erste Möglichkeit besteht darin, die Funktion array() zu verwenden, wie unten gezeigt:

$fruits = array("apple", "banana", "orange");
Nach dem Login kopieren

Die zweite Möglichkeit besteht darin, eckige Klammern zu verwenden, um auf die Array-Elemente zuzugreifen, wie unten gezeigt:

$fruits[0] = "apple";
$fruits[1] = "banana";
$fruits[2] = "orange";
Nach dem Login kopieren

In beiden Fällen können Sie ein Array mit drei Elementen erstellen Eine Reihe von Fruchtnamen.

  1. Zugriff auf Array-Elemente

Der Zugriff auf Array-Elemente ist ein wichtiger Vorgang. In PHP können Sie mit eckigen Klammern auf Array-Elemente zugreifen, wie unten gezeigt:

echo $fruits[0]; // 输出 "apple"
echo $fruits[1]; // 输出 "banana"
echo $fruits[2]; // 输出 "orange"
Nach dem Login kopieren
  1. Elemente hinzufügen

Das Hinzufügen von Elementen ist ein wichtiger Vorgang. In PHP können Sie Elemente mit eckigen Klammern und dem Zuweisungsoperator hinzufügen, etwa so:

$fruits[] = "kiwi";
Nach dem Login kopieren

Dadurch wird am Ende des Arrays ein neues Element mit dem Namen „kiwi“ hinzugefügt.

  1. Elemente löschen

Das Löschen von Elementen ist ebenfalls ein wichtiger Vorgang. In PHP können Elemente mit der Funktion unset() aus einem Array entfernt werden, wie unten gezeigt:

unset($fruits[1]); // 删除“banana”
Nach dem Login kopieren
  1. Durchlaufen eines Arrays

Das Durchlaufen eines Arrays ist eine wichtige Operation, die uns hilft, alle Elemente im Array anzuzeigen und zu verarbeiten Element. In PHP gibt es mehrere Möglichkeiten, über ein Array zu iterieren. Hier sind einige häufig verwendete Methoden.

For-Schleife verwenden:

for($i=0; $i<count($fruits); $i++) {
  echo $fruits[$i]."<br>";
}
Nach dem Login kopieren

Foreach-Schleife verwenden:

foreach($fruits as $value) {
  echo $value."<br>";
}
Nach dem Login kopieren
  1. Array-Sortierung

Array-Sortierung ist eine häufige Anforderung. In PHP können Sie ein Array mit der Funktion sort() wie unten gezeigt in aufsteigender Reihenfolge sortieren:

sort($fruits);
Nach dem Login kopieren
  1. Mehrdimensionale Arrays

Ein mehrdimensionales Array ist ein Array, das andere Arrays enthält. In PHP kann auf Elemente in einem mehrdimensionalen Array über eckige Klammern und mehrere Indizes zugegriffen werden, wie unten gezeigt:

$employees = array(
  array("name" => "John", "age" => 25),
  array("name" => "Mary", "age" => 29),
  array("name" => "Peter", "age" => 32)
);

echo $employees[0]["name"]; // 输出 "John"
echo $employees[1]["age"]; // 输出 "29"
Nach dem Login kopieren

Zusammenfassung

Ein PHP-Array ist eine praktische Datenstruktur, die zum Speichern und Verwalten eines Satzes verwandter Daten verwendet werden kann. In diesem Artikel haben wir besprochen, wie man Array-Elemente erstellt, darauf zugreift, sie hinzufügt und entfernt, über Arrays iteriert, Arrays sortiert und mit mehrdimensionalen Arrays arbeitet. Wir hoffen, dass dieses Wissen Ihnen hilft, Arrays in PHP effizienter zu nutzen.

Das obige ist der detaillierte Inhalt vonWie verwende ich Arrays in PHP?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age